AstroCam is an C based daemon process for Linux and BSD to control stepmotors via SMC 800 cards. AstroCam also includes both, an PHP-based WebInterface and one based on Perl, for remote Stepengine control. You can control webcams with it.

Features

  • Runs with SMC 800 step engine card
  • Runs on Linux 2.2, 2.4, 2.6, and some BSDs
  • Written in C
  • Includes two web interfaces (one written in PHP and a one in Perl)
  • Is tiny
